A feedback loop occurs when the output of a system is then fueling it as an input. There are two types of feedback loop:
- Balancing (or negative) feedback loops, where its goal is to keep the system at a defined state (eg. a thermostat)
- Reinforcing (or positive) feedback loops, where the mechanism supports the system growth (eg. [[Compound Interests]], cancer spreading and so on)
To make a system predictable and effective, you need to implement feedback loops.
